That means your rear shoes are either worn out or not adjusted properly.
It is very common for the rear's star wheel adjusters to freeze up from corrosion. They are dirt cheap to replace. Make sure you put them on the proper side, they are marked L/R.

I would also inspect the front pads and rotors, just to be sure.
